Web15 dec. 2024 · Microclover seed can be quite expensive. The majority of microclover costs $30 to $40 per pound. You will require 1-2 pounds of seed per 1,000 square feet for a brand-new microclover lawn. As a result, the cost of seed for a 10,000 square foot, medium-sized lawn will range from $300 to $800. Clover, most commonly Trifolium repens, is a perennial weed with shamrock-like leaves and fragrant white flowers. It colonises gardens and lawns using runners that fix into the ground, and competes with other plants for space to grow. Once it's established in your garden ...
